How they compare

Antigua and Barbuda currently reports 0.9264 GPIA against 0.9139 GPIA in British Virgin Islands, a difference of 0.0125 GPIA.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 10 shared years of data; in 2000 it was British Virgin Islands ahead.

Antigua and Barbuda ranks 178th and British Virgin Islands ranks 180th of 199 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Antigua and Barbuda averaged higher in 1 and British Virgin Islands in 2.
